Costs and Efficiency:

When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.

VW Touran is somewhat cheaper – starting at 36,000 £ , while the Audi Q4 e-tron costs 40,700 £ . That’s a price difference of around 4,719 £.

Engine and Performance:

Under the bonnet, it becomes clear which model is tuned for sportiness and which one takes the lead when you hit the accelerator.

When it comes to engine power, the Audi Q4 e-tron offers significantly more power – delivering 340 HP compared to 150 HP. That’s roughly 190 HP more horsepower.

When accelerating from 0 to 100 km/h, the Audi Q4 e-tron is substantially quicker – completing the sprint in 5.4 s, while the VW Touran takes 8.9 s. That’s about 3.5 s quicker.

There’s also a difference in torque: the Audi Q4 e-tron delivers substantially more torque with 679 Nm compared to 360 Nm. That’s about 319 Nm more.

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In terms of curb weight, VW Touran is noticeably lighter – 1,520 kg compared to 2,035 kg. The difference is around 515 kg.

Looking at boot space, the VW Touran offers markedly more boot space – 834 L compared to 535 L. That’s a difference of about 299 L.

When it comes to payload, the VW Touran carries slightly more – 601 kg compared to 515 kg. That’s a difference of about 86 kg.

The Audi Q4 e-tron blends Audi’s clean, modern styling with a practical, well-built interior, making it a refined option for buyers who want a premium electric compact SUV. It offers a quiet, composed ride and intuitive tech, so it’s well suited to daily commuting and family duties while keeping the switch to electric straightforward.

The VW Touran is a sensible family people‑carrier that mixes practical packaging with tidy, German-built refinement, making everyday life with kids and shopping feel a lot less chaotic. If you want a reliable, no-nonsense companion that drives with surprising poise and values usefulness over flash, the Touran is a very persuasive choice.
